Ross Rames is a Urologist in Charleston, South Carolina. Dr. Rames is highly rated in 13 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Retroperitoneal Fibrosis, Intussusception in Children, Urinary Tract Infection in Children, Ureteroscopy, and Reconstructive Urology Surgery.

His clinical research consists of co-authoring 9 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
